Technical Cyber Security Alert TA06-275A
Multiple Vulnerabilities in Apple and Adobe Products
Original release date: October 02, 2006
Last revised: --
Source: US-CERT
Systems Affected
* Apple Mac OS X version 10.3.9 and earlier (Panther)
* Apple Mac OS X version 10.4.7 and earlier (Tiger)
* Apple Mac OS X Server version 10.3.9 and earlier
* Apple Mac OS X Server version 10.4.7 and earlier
* Safari web browser
* Adobe Flash Player 8.0.24 and earlier
These vulnerabilities affect both Intel-based and PowerPC-based Apple
systems.
Overview
Apple has released Security Update 2006-006 and Mac OS X 10.4.8 Update
to correct multiple vulnerabilities affecting Mac OS X, OS X Server,
Safari, Adobe Flash Player, and other products. The most serious of
these vulnerabilities may allow a remote attacker to execute arbitrary
code. Impacts of other vulnerabilities include bypass of security
restrictions and denial of service.
I. Description
Apple has released Security Update 2006-006 to address numerous
vulnerabilities affecting Mac OS X, OS X Server, Safari, Adobe Flash
Player, and other products.
Further details are available in the individual Vulnerability Notes
for Apple Security Update 2006-006.
Apple has also released Mac OS X 10.4.8 Update (Intel) for Intel-based
Apple systems. This update addresses the vulnerabilities described in
Apple Security Update 2006-006 for Intel-based Apple systems.
This security update also addresses previously known vulnerabilities
in Adobe Flash Player. More information on those vulnerabilities can
be found in Adobe Security Bulletin APSB06-11 and the Vulnerability
Notes for Adobe Security Bulletin APSB06-11.
II. Impact
The impacts of these vulnerabilities vary. For information about
specific impacts, please see the Vulnerability Notes for Apple
Security Update 2006-006. Potential consequences include remote
execution of arbitrary code or commands, bypass of security
restrictions, and denial of service.
III. Solution
Install updates
Install Apple Security Update 2006-006. This and other updates are
available via Apple Update or via Apple Downloads.
Users with Intel-based Apple systems should upgrade to Mac OS X 10.4.8
Update (Intel) to receive the necessary security updates.
